5′FootaThrillaz want gold at HHI after placing 5th overall last year
5' Foota Thrillaz ready for 2012 Hip Hop Internationa

By Peter Gonzaga

Los Angeles – Don’t let their size fool you, but 5′Foota Thrillaz out of Gilbert, Arizona will knock your socks off. This all female dance crew placed 5th overall in the adult division last year at in the U.S. Championship of Hip Hop International. These five young ladies were dancing in the same community for years then one day started training more and more with each other. Through that regular routine of training, 5′Foota Thrillaz was born.

This will be the crew’s third year participating at Hip Hop International. The challenge for the 5′ Foota Thrillaz has been the creativity process for the event. The crew adds, “The most difficult part of our journey has been pushing ourselves to be more creative and innovative than our set from HHI 2011.”

They hope to grow mentally and emotionally as dancers from their experience at Hip Hop International. The young ladies say, “The Hip Hop International experience has given us long lasting friendships, inspiration and an even deeper understanding of the culture, history and future of Hip Hop. It also gave us an opportunity for us to show the world our passion, how hard we work and share the knowledge we have gained so far.”
